Sheriff-patrolThe State Medical Examiner has released the autopsy results on the man shot to death over the weekend by a Washington County Deputy. The autopsy shows 39-year-old Martin Hammen died from a single gunshot wound to the chest.

The Iowa Division of Criminal Investigation says Washington County Sheriff’s Sergeant Kirk Bailey shot Hammen after responding to a house fire in rural Wellman. Bailey reported that Hammen refused to comply with orders to drop a handgun that he waived in a threatening manner at deputies.

Bailey is a 20-year law enforcement veteran. The shooting happened Sunday around 1:15 a.m. Earlier on Saturday night, deputies had been sent to Hammen’s home on the report of a suicidal man, but they could not locate Hammen at that time and left.

The D.C.I. and Washington County Sheriff’s Office are continuing the investigation and say the information they obtain will be turned over to the Iowa Attorney General for a decision on any charges in the case.
